> Anaconda related changes seems completely undocumented. I believe there
> is a change to how net install works and a change that makes it easier
> to add users to the wheel group and wheel group gives them sudo
> access. Also you no longer need to pass "btrfs" as a Anaconda option
> to get a choice of Btrfs in the menu during partitioning and btrfs is
> considered support with a plan to make it default for Fedora 16 once we
> have a more functional fsck.
>
> Fontconfig bytecode interpretor is enabled by default since some
> patent(s) related to that expired. We enabled it the last release cycle
> but fonts needed changing and we have done it this release There was a
> discussion about the impact of this change in CJK fonts in the Fedora
> fonts list which can be added as a reference.
